Step 1: Define Your Website’s Goals and Audience
The first step in creating a small business website is clarifying its purpose. Ask yourself:
- What do you want your website to achieve? (e.g., sell products, generate leads, provide information)
- Who is your target audience? (e.g., local customers, young professionals, niche hobbyists)
- What actions do you want visitors to take? (e.g., make a purchase, book a consultation, sign up for a newsletter)
For example, a bakery might aim to showcase its menu and allow online orders, while a consulting firm might focus on lead generation through contact forms. Defining these goals will shape your website’s design, content, and functionality.

Step 2: Choose a Domain Name and Hosting Provider
Your domain name is your website’s address (e.g., www.yourbusiness.com). It should be memorable, relevant to your brand, and easy to spell. Here are some tips for choosing a domain name:
- Incorporate Keywords: Include your business name or industry keywords (e.g., “SeattleBakery.com”).
- Keep It Short: Avoid long or complicated names.
- Use .com When Possible: It’s the most recognizable domain extension.
You can purchase a domain through registrars like GoDaddy, Namecheap, or Google Domains. Expect to pay $10–$20 per year for a domain.
Next, you’ll need a hosting provider to store your website’s files and make it accessible online. Popular hosting providers for small businesses include:
- Bluehost: Affordable and beginner-friendly, with free domain registration for the first year.
- SiteGround: Known for excellent customer support and fast loading speeds.
- Hostinger: Budget-friendly with reliable performance.
Hosting plans typically cost $3–$15 per month, depending on features like storage and bandwidth. Many providers also offer bundled domain and hosting packages.
Step 3: Select a Website Builder
For a DIY small business website, website builders are the easiest and most cost-effective solution. These platforms provide drag-and-drop interfaces, pre-designed templates, and built-in features, so you don’t need coding skills. Here are some of the best website builders for small businesses in 2025:
Wix
- Best For: Creative businesses needing flexible design options.
- Features: Hundreds of customizable templates, e-commerce tools, and SEO features.
- Pricing: Free plan available; paid plans start at $16/month.
Squarespace
- Best For: Visually stunning websites for service-based businesses.
- Features: Sleek templates, blogging tools, and mobile optimization.
- Pricing: Starts at $16/month.
Shopify
- Best For: E-commerce businesses selling products online.
- Features: Inventory management, payment gateways, and abandoned cart recovery.
- Pricing: Starts at $39/month.
WordPress
- Best For: Bloggers or businesses wanting scalability.
- Features: Extensive plugins, SEO tools, and customizable themes.
- Pricing: Free plan available; paid plans start at $4/month.
Choose a platform based on your business needs and budget. For most small businesses, Wix or Squarespace offers a great balance of ease and functionality.

Now comes the fun part: designing your website! Follow these best practices to create a professional and user-friendly site:
Choose a Template
Most website builders offer templates tailored to specific industries (e.g., restaurants, retail, consulting). Select a template that aligns with your brand and customize it with your colors, logo, and fonts.
Prioritize User Experience (UX)
- Navigation: Create a clear menu with links to key pages (e.g., Home, About, Services, Contact).
- Mobile Optimization: Ensure your site looks great on smartphones, as over 50% of web traffic is mobile.
- Fast Loading: Optimize images and avoid heavy plugins to keep your site speedy.
Include Essential Pages
Your small business website should include the following pages:
- Home: A welcoming overview of your business with a clear call-to-action (CTA).
- About: Share your story, mission, and team to build trust.
- Services/Products: Highlight what you offer with descriptions, prices, and images.
- Contact: Provide your email, phone number, address, and a contact form.
- Blog (Optional): Share industry tips or updates to boost SEO and engage visitors.
Add Visuals
High-quality images and videos make your website more engaging. Use professional photos of your products, team, or storefront. If you don’t have your own visuals, stock photo sites like Unsplash or Pexels offer free, high-quality images.

Search engine optimization (SEO) helps your website rank higher on Google, driving organic traffic. Here’s how to optimize your DIY website for SEO:
Use Relevant Keywords
Incorporate keywords like “small business website,” “DIY website,” or industry-specific terms (e.g., “local bakery”) throughout your content. Place them in:
- Page titles and headings (H1, H2, etc.)
- Meta descriptions (short summaries for search results)
- Image alt text (descriptions for accessibility and SEO)
Create Quality Content
Write clear, informative content that addresses your audience’s needs. For example, a landscaping business could publish a blog post on “Top 5 Lawn Care Tips for Spring.” This establishes authority and improves SEO.
Leverage Website Builder SEO Tools
Most website builders offer built-in SEO tools to help you optimize meta tags, URLs, and sitemaps. For example, Wix and Squarespace provide step-by-step SEO checklists.
Get Listed on Google My Business
Create a free Google My Business profile to appear in local search results and Google Maps. This is especially important for brick-and-mortar businesses.
Step 6: Add Functionality with Apps and Integrations
To enhance your website’s capabilities, integrate apps or plugins for features like:
- E-commerce: Add a shopping cart and payment gateway (e.g., PayPal, Stripe) for online sales.
- Bookings: Use tools like Calendly or Acuity Scheduling for appointment-based businesses.
- Email Marketing: Connect Mailchimp or Constant Contact to collect subscriber emails.
- Analytics: Install Google Analytics to track visitor behavior and performance.
Most website builders have app marketplaces where you can find free or affordable integrations.
Step 7: Test and Launch Your Website
Before going live, thoroughly test your website to ensure it’s error-free:
- Check Links: Verify that all buttons and links work correctly.
- Test Forms: Submit test entries to confirm contact or order forms function properly.
- Preview on Multiple Devices: View your site on desktops, tablets, and smartphones.
- Proofread Content: Look for typos or formatting issues.
Once you’re satisfied, publish your website! Share the launch on social media, email newsletters, and local business directories to drive traffic.
Step 8: Maintain and Update Your Website
A website isn’t a “set it and forget it” project. Regular maintenance ensures it remains effective:
- Update Content: Refresh your blog, product listings, or service details as needed.
- Monitor Performance: Use analytics to track traffic, bounce rates, and conversions.
- Renew Domain and Hosting: Set reminders to renew your domain and hosting annually.
- Stay Secure: Enable SSL certificates (included with most hosting plans) and update plugins regularly.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Building a DIY small business website is straightforward, but here are some pitfalls to watch out for:
- Overcomplicating Design: Avoid cluttered layouts or excessive animations that confuse visitors.
- Ignoring Mobile Users: Always test for mobile responsiveness.
- Neglecting SEO: Skipping keyword research or meta tags can bury your site in search results.
- Not Backing Up: Regularly back up your site to prevent data loss.
